• Title/Summary/Keyword: 로봇교육

Search Result 606, Processing Time 0.022 seconds

Development of Sensor and Block expandable Teaching-Aids-robot (센서 및 블록 확장 가능한 교구용 보조 로봇 개발)

  • Sim, Hyun;Lee, Hyeong-Ok
    • The Journal of the Korea institute of electronic communication sciences
    • /
    • v.12 no.2
    • /
    • pp.345-352
    • /
    • 2017
  • In this paper, we design and implement an educational robot system that can use scratch education with the function of user demanding to perform robot education in actual school site in an embedded environment. It is developed to enable physical education for sensing information processing, software design and programming practice training that is the basis of robotic system. The development environment of the system is Arduino Uno based product using Atmega 328 core, debugging environment based on Arduino Sketch, firmware development language using C language, OS using Windows, Linux, Mac OS X. The system operation process receives the control command of the server using the Bluetooth communication, and drives various sensors of the educational robot. The curriculum includes Scratch program and Bluetooth communication, which enables real-time scratch training. It also provides smartphone apps and is designed to enable education like C and Python through expansion. Teachers at the school site used the developed products and presented performance processing results satisfying the missionary needs of the missionaries.

Effects of SW Education Using Robots on Computational Thinking, Creativity, Academic Interest and Collaborative Skill (로봇 활용 SW교육이 초등학생의 컴퓨팅 사고력, 창의성, 학업흥미, 협업능력에 미치는 효과)

  • Lee, Jeongmin;Park, Hyeonkyeong;Choi, Hyungshin
    • Journal of The Korean Association of Information Education
    • /
    • v.22 no.1
    • /
    • pp.9-21
    • /
    • 2018
  • The purpose of this study is to examine the effects of SW education using robots on Computational Thinking, Creativity, Academic Interest and Collaborative skill. In order to achieve the purpose, SW education using robots was conducted to 88 students in 5th grade in Seoul. After collecting data, we examined mean differences using matched pair t-test. The results indicated that the SW education using robots is associated with significant improvements in Computational Thinking, Creativity and Academic Interest while Collaborative skill is not associated with significant improvement. This research investigated the effects of the SW education using robots and expanded the understanding of the SW education using robots. In addition, this study provides several implications with regard to suggesting the direction to go further of SW education using robots.

Design of Robot Programming Study Supporting Tool (로봇 프로그래밍 학습 지원 도구 설계)

  • Nam, Jae-Won;Yoo, In-Hwan
    • 한국정보교육학회:학술대회논문집
    • /
    • 2010.01a
    • /
    • pp.337-342
    • /
    • 2010
  • 로봇 프로그래밍 교육은 프로그래밍 교육의 문제점을 보완할 수 있는 대안으로 제시되었으나 아직 활성화되지는 못하고 있다. 로봇 프로그래밍 교육의 활성화를 위해서는 교수자 측면 뿐만 아니라 학습자 측면에서 그들에게 필요한 지원 도구가 개발되어야 한다. 이를 위해 본 연구에서는 학습자 측면을 고려한 로봇 프로그래밍 지원 도구를 설계하였다. 로봇 프로그래밍 지원 도구는 웹 기반으로 구축되며, 기본 예제 제공 및 우수 예제 선발 기능, 명령어 검색 및 자동완성 기능, 오류 위치 찾기 기능과 도움말, 질문하고 답하기 기능들을 제공하도록 설계하였다. 앞으로 설계된 내용을 바탕으로 로봇 프로그래밍 지원 도구를 개발하고 적용하여 그 효과를 검증해 볼 필요가 있다.

  • PDF

A proposal for Robot Programming Education Considering Gender Difference (성별 차이를 고려한 로봇 프로그래밍 교육 방안 제안)

  • Park, Hyeran;Lee, Youngjun
    • Proceedings of the Korean Society of Computer Information Conference
    • /
    • 2018.01a
    • /
    • pp.97-98
    • /
    • 2018
  • 로봇 프로그래밍 교육에 있어 여학생이 남학생에 비해 흥미나 학습 효과 등에서 낮은 결과를 보이는 경우가 많다. 이는 로봇 프로그래밍의 주제나 교수 학습 활동이 남학생이 선호하는 방식으로 진행됨에 따라 남녀 성차에 따른 능력 차이가 발생한다고 볼 수 있다. 본 연구의 목적은 남학생과 여학생의 성별 차이를 고려한 로봇 프로그래밍 교육 방안을 제시하는 데에 있다. 본 연구에서는 제안하는 구체적인 교수 학습 방안을 통해 남학생과 여학생 모두에게 보다 효과적인 로봇 프로그래밍 교육이 이루어지길 기대한다.

  • PDF

Study on the Preliminary Teachers' Perception for the Development of Curriculum of the Robot-based Software Education in the Universities of Education (교육대학교 로봇 활용 소프트웨어 교육 과정 개발을 위한 예비 교사의 인식 조사 연구)

  • Jeong, Inkee
    • Journal of The Korean Association of Information Education
    • /
    • v.21 no.3
    • /
    • pp.277-284
    • /
    • 2017
  • Software Education will be implemented at elementary, middle and high schools starting in 2018. The goal of software education is to help students develop Computational thinking skills. Especially, using robots in software education increases student interest and helps to increase creativity. In order for software education using robots to be effective, education for teachers should be effective. The development of effective education contents for preliminary teachers can be said to be the success of software education. By the way, effective education can be said to begin with an accurate analysis of the subjects. In order to develop an effective curriculum for preliminary teachers, it is necessary to grasp the level of preliminary teachers who will carry out the software education using robots. Therefore, in this paper, we surveyed the experiences, levels and perceptions of preliminary teachers to help develop software education curriculum using robots.

Development of Web-based Robot Programming Education Supporting System (웹 기반의 로봇 프로그래밍 교육 지원 시스템 개발)

  • Yoo, In-Hwan
    • The Journal of Korean Association of Computer Education
    • /
    • v.10 no.4
    • /
    • pp.1-16
    • /
    • 2007
  • The effect of existing programming education has shown a limitation coming from its methodology. Thus, the researcher developed a Web-based robot programming support system and explored its possibility for overcoming problems in existing programming education and ultimately for enhancing creativity and problem-solving abilities of students. The developed system let students learn robot programming just with a PC or PDA connected to the Internet without additional hardware and software. Different types of robots linked with a server computer can be controlled by using different programming languages. It is possible to use Korean keywords for programming as well. Specially, this system was evaluated positively by the groups whose computer abilities are excellent and student of introductory or intermediate level programming course. Furthermore, the programming education that uses robot and the Hangul programming technology were given very positive reception by elementary school students.

  • PDF

Development of Robot Contents for STEAM education (STEAM 교육을 위한 로봇 콘텐츠 개발)

  • Nam, Yun Jeong;Kim, Hee Sun
    • Journal of Korea Society of Industrial Information Systems
    • /
    • v.20 no.1
    • /
    • pp.9-18
    • /
    • 2015
  • Educational learning methods that take advantage of a robot provide opportunities for students to develop high dimensional thinking, a creative expression and discovery learning opportunity. It is also perceived as a suitable tool for STEAM systems which can be used in a variety of school curriculums. Therefore we designed and developed STEAM educational contents using robots in this study. This study analyze elementary text books and design the convergence contents from various subjects such as math, science, engineering and art through a robot. This study has developed educational materials by making a robot based on the designed contents. They have been applied to after school materials and then evaluated for comprehension, interest and participation. The results of this study have shown very encouraging evaluations from participating students. Accordingly, this study has shown that STEAM contents that take advantage of a robot have improved student participation, interests, and comprehension in the curriculums. Additionally, integrating STEAM educational content has proved more effective in contrast to being separated.

A Design and Implementation of Educational Mobile Robot System including Remote Control Function (원격 제어 기능을 포함한 교육용 모바일 로봇 시스템의 설계 및 구현)

  • Chung, Joong-Soo;Jung, Kwang-Wook
    • Journal of the Korea Society of Computer and Information
    • /
    • v.20 no.4
    • /
    • pp.33-40
    • /
    • 2015
  • This paper presents the design and implementation of the educational remote controlled robot system including remote sensing in the embedded environment. The design of sensing information processing, software design and template design mechanism for the programming practice are introduced. LPC1769 using Cortex-M3 core as CPU, LPCXPRESSO as debugging environment, C language as firmware development language and FreeRTOS as OS are used in development environment. The control command is received via RF communication by the server and the robot system which is operated by driving the various sensors. The educational procedure is from robot demo operation program as hands-on practice and then compiling, loading of the basic robot operation program, already supplied. Thereafter the verification is checked by using the basic robot operation to allow demo operation such as hands-on-training procedure. The original protocol is designed via RF communication between server and robot system, and the satisfied performance result is presented by analyzing the robot sensing data processing.

Development of Example-based NXC Robot Programming Support System (예제 중심의 NXC 기반 로봇 프로그래밍 지원 시스템 개발)

  • Yoo, In-Hwan
    • Journal of The Korean Association of Information Education
    • /
    • v.16 no.2
    • /
    • pp.265-273
    • /
    • 2012
  • Current computer education is moving its focus from using oriented education to improving students' creativity and problem solving ability by computer science education. Robot programming education is becoming a major research issue of computer education in the context of creativity education. One of the mainstream ideas of prior research about robot programming is the effect of robot programming. Another is curriculum development of robot programming. But, the focus of current research is moving toward teaching methods of robot programming. The theme of this research is to use examples in robot programming. Example programs are considered the most useful type of material both by the students and the teachers. Example programs play a important role in learning to program. They work as templates, guidelines, and hints for learners when developing their own programs. In this study, I developed a example-based robot programming support system. Due to the trends of smart learning, I developed this system as a mobile web application.

  • PDF

High School Robot Education through Club Activity (동아리 활동을 통한 고등학교 로봇 교육)

  • Kim, Hosook;Kim, Hyoungseok
    • Proceedings of the Korea Information Processing Society Conference
    • /
    • 2019.10a
    • /
    • pp.496-498
    • /
    • 2019
  • 우리나라의 고등학교 로봇 교육은 그 장점과 중요성에 비해 실제 교육현장에서 활발히 적용되지 못하고 있다. 본 연구에서는 로봇 경연을 준비하는 동아리 활동을 통한 로봇 교육 방안을 소개하고 이를 정착시키기 위한 방법으로 전문 멘토 그룹의 형성과 사회적 인식 변화의 필요성을 제안한다.